Morbid Angel, the true forefathers of death metal music, triumphantly return with their 9th studio album Kingdoms Disdained, to be released on Silver Linings Music December 1st. Kingdoms Disdained finds legendary guitarist and founder Trey Azagthoth reigniting his creative alchemy with vocalist/bassist Steve Tucker to create a crushingly heavy and highly apocalyptic soundtrack for these increasingly dark times.
